'''Val-d'Arcomie' (; Auvergnat: Val d'Arcòmia'') is a commune in the Cantal department of southern France. The municipality was established on 1 January 2016 and consists of the former communes of Loubaresse, Faverolles, Saint-Just and Saint-Marc.
